San Lorenzo Airport (ICAO: SCDQ) serves Duqueco in Bío-Bío Region, Chile. The airport lies at an elevation of 1902 ft (580 m) and runs on America/Santiago time; every time on this page is shown in the airport's local time. Key facts about San Lorenzo Airport
San Lorenzo Airport is located at -37.5233, -71.7261, at an elevation of 1902 ft (580 m) above sea level. The airfield operates a single runway, so all arrivals and departures share it, which is one reason weather or an incident can affect the whole day's schedule here. In the OurAirports reference data, San Lorenzo Airport is classified as a small airfield. Local time at the airport follows America/Santiago. Frequently asked questions about San Lorenzo Airport
Does San Lorenzo Airport have scheduled passenger flights?
No: San Lorenzo Airport is listed in the OurAirports reference data without scheduled passenger service. Traffic here is typically general aviation, military or charter, which is why no arrivals and departures board is shown.
How many runways does San Lorenzo Airport have?
According to the OurAirports reference data, San Lorenzo Airport operates one active runway; closed runways are not counted.
